Comprehending the Ignition System
Before delving into the replacement procedure, it is important to comprehend the parts of the ignition system. It mainly consists of:
ComponentFunctionIgnition CoilConverts battery voltage into high voltage to produce a stimulate.Stimulate PlugIgnites the air-fuel mix in the engine cylinder.Ignition SwitchTriggers the ignition system and enables electrical existing flow.SupplierDistributes high voltage from the ignition coil to the correct stimulate plug.Ignition Control Module (ICM)Controls the timing and shooting of the spark plugs.
These elements interact to spark the fuel-air mixture in the combustion chamber, enabling engine operation. In time, wear and tear can cause ignition system failure, prompting the need for replacement.
Indications of Ignition System Failure
Particular signs show that the ignition system may require repair or replacement. Vehicle owners must be mindful to the following signs:
Difficulty Starting the Engine: If the vehicle has a hard time to begin or takes numerous efforts, it may signify ignition problems.
Misfires: Engine misfiring, characterized by a rough idle or sudden loss of power, can suggest malfunctioning stimulate plugs or ignition coils.
Electrical Issues: Flickering lights or irregular dashboard determines might suggest ignition switch problems.
Stalling: Frequent stalling, especially at low speeds, might come from ignition control module failures.
Decreased Fuel Efficiency: Poor combustion due to ignition failure can result in increased fuel consumption.
If vehicle owners experience any of these problems, it is a good idea to have the ignition system inspected by a qualified mechanic.
Actions for Car Ignition Replacement
Replacing the ignition system can be an intricate procedure. The list below steps outline how to carry out a typical ignition replacement. Keep in mind that the specific steps may differ based on the vehicle make and design.
1. Gather Necessary Tools and Parts
Before starting the replacement, ensure that you have the essential tools and components:
Screwdrivers (flathead and Phillips)Wrenches and ratchetsNew ignition parts (coil, trigger plugs, distributor, etc)PliersSafety safety glasses and gloves2. Disconnect the Battery
Safety first! Detach the negative terminal of the battery to avoid electrical shock throughout the replacement procedure.
3. Get Rid Of the Old Ignition Components
Carefully eliminate the parts of the ignition system:
If changing spark plugs, utilize a spark plug socket and ratchet for removal.For the ignition coil, detach any wires before unbolting it.If appropriate, carefully eliminate the supplier and any related parts.4. Install New Components
Set up the brand-new elements in reverse order of removal:
Begin by putting the new ignition coil in position, ensuring all connections are safe.Install new trigger plugs, bewaring not to overtighten them.If relevant, install the brand-new distributor, aligning it correctly as you reconnect the circuitry.5. Reconnect the Battery
As soon as all parts are replaced, reconnect the battery. Guarantee the connections are safe and secure, and there are no loose wires.
6. Check the Ignition System
After setup, start the vehicle to test the new ignition system. Listen for smooth operation and look for any warning lights on the control panel. If problems continue, re-evaluate your installation.
Maintenance Tips for the Ignition System
To extend the life of the ignition system and prevent future concerns, consider the following upkeep ideas:
Regular Inspections: Schedule regular evaluations of the ignition system throughout car maintenance checks.Change Spark Plugs: Follow the manufacturer's guidelines for trigger plug replacement periods.Check Wiring: Inspect wiring for signs of rust, fraying, or disconnections.Keep the Engine Clean: Regularly cleaning the engine bay can avoid dust and particles from building up around ignition parts.Usage Quality Parts: Always utilize top quality ignition parts from trusted manufacturers to make sure dependability.Frequently Asked Questions About Car Ignition Replacement
Q1: How frequently must I change my ignition system?A1: While there is no specific timeline, regular inspections must be performed every 30,000 miles or as suggested by the vehicle producer. Components like stimulate plugs usually need replacement every 30,000 to 100,000 miles, depending upon the type. Q2: Can I replace ignition elements myself?A2: Yes, if you have basic
mechanical skills. Nevertheless, for those unknown
with ignition systems, it's suggested to seek expert support to prevent potential errors. Q3: What are the costs included in ignition replacement?A3: The cost can differ based upon the vehicle and parts required
. Parts may vary from ₤ 20 to ₤ 300, while labor expenses in a mechanic's shop can include another ₤ 100 to ₤ 200. Q4: How can I tell if the ignition coil is faulty?A4: Signs of a faulty ignition coil consist of engine misfires, trouble beginning the vehicle, and bad velocity.
A diagnostic test can likewise identify issues with the ignition coil. Q5
: Do I need to reset the vehicle's computer system after replacement?A5: Typically, modern-day cars immediately discover brand-new components, however sometimes, a reset might be advised. Consult your vehicle's service
